33问答网
所有问题
当前搜索:
定义函数fact计算n的阶乘和
用c语言编写一个求
n的阶乘
的
函数
jc.
答:
int
fact
(int);//
阶乘函数
的声明 int sum=0;for(int i=1;i<=x;i++)sum+=fact(2*i-1);return sum;} int fact(int n)//
n的阶乘
{ if(n<2)return 1;else return n*fact(n-1);} int main(){ int n,sum;scanf("%d",&n);sum=jc(n);printf("%d",sum);return 0;} ...
...2!+1/3!+……1/n!的值,要求
定义
并调用
函数fact
(n)
计算n
答:
int
fact
(int n)//递归求
N的阶乘
{ if(n==0||n==1)return 1;else return n * fact(n-1);} void main (){ int n;double sum=0.0;cin>>n;while (n >= 0){ sum = sum + 1/(double(fact(n)));//求1/n!的和,其中n!是整形数,必须强制转换为双精度实型 n--; ...
编写程序,
定义
一个求
阶乘的函数fact
(
n
)
答:
编写程序,
定义
一个求
阶乘的函数fact
(
n
)如下:includeint fact(int n){if(n==0||n==1)return 1;else return n*fac(n-1);}int main(){int m,n,sum;printf("please input m,n\n");scanf("%d%d",&m,&n);if((n。资料扩展:编辑程序让电脑执行的过程就叫编程,很多软件都可以编程。...
3.
定义
一个
计算
的
函数fact
(
n
)。再编写main()函数,从键盘输入一个正...
答:
int
fact
(int
n
){ if(n==1)return 1;else return(n*fact(n-1));} main(){ int n;printf("input a number:\n");scanf("%d",&n);printf("%d!=%d\n",n,fact(n));}
n的阶乘
公式阶乘公式
答:
1、在Excel中计算阶乘,我们需要使用到FACT函数。2、其中的参数number是指定
计算阶乘的
数值或者该数值所在的单元格引用,此参数只指定一个,而且不能指定单元格区域。3、在的案例中,我们使用
FACT函数计算
单元格B11的引用。4、我们在空白单元格输入=FACT(B11),代表的是计算B11单元格里面的数值。5、...
2. 试题 (1)
定义函数fact
(n)
计算n的阶乘
:n!=1*2*……*n,函数返回值...
答:
int
n
= 10;int i = num;while(i /= 10){ digit++;n *= 10;}//也可以固定n=1000000000(最大),实际测试表明n越大
计算
速度越快。char output[8];sprintf(output,"%%0%dld",digit);/// ready /// // 按sizeof(long)==4,sizeof(long long)==8算,//最大可计算(10^9 -1...
定义函数fact
(n)
计算n的阶乘
,函数返回值类型是double;定义函数cal(x,n...
答:
void main(){ double cal(double a,int b); //这两行提到mai
n函数
外去 double
fact
(int c);//如下 double cal(double a,int b);double fact(int c);void main(){ scanf("%lf%d",&x,&n);因为是double的,所以用lf double i,j=0;int k; //double是没有++的,只有char,int,long...
编写一个fac
函数
求一个数
n的阶乘
。其函数原型为long fac(int n),然后...
答:
include <stdio.h>int main(){long fac(int
n
);fac(6);return 0;}long fac(int n){ int i,s=0; for(i=1;i<=n;i++) { s=i*i+s; } printf("%d",s);}去试试,看看是不是你想要的!希望帮到你哈 ...
求
阶乘
问题。要求
定义函数fact
(n)
计算n
!,主函数中输入一个正整数n...
答:
int
n
){ if(n==1||n==0) return 1;else return n*
fact
1(n-1);} int fact2(int n){ int i,t=1;for(i=1;i<=n;i++)t*=i;return t;} void main(){ int n;scanf("%d",&n);printf("fact1(n)=%d\n",fact1(n));printf("fact2(n)=%d\n",fact2(n));} ...
编程实现:
计算
整数
n的阶乘
n!要求编写
函数Fact
(),输入参数为整形的变量n...
答:
n){ if (n == 1 || n == 0) { return 1; } return n *
Fact
(n-1);}int main(){ int n = 0; prinf("请输入
n的
值:\n") scanf("%d", &n); printf("n!= %d\n", Fact(n)); return 0;} ...
1
2
3
4
5
6
7
8
9
10
涓嬩竴椤
灏鹃〉
其他人还搜
定义一个求阶乘的函数fact
设计一个函数计算阶乘的和
c语言fact函数计算阶乘
用自定义函数求n的阶乘
定义一个函数求n的阶乘
阶乘的函数Facto
利用求阶乘函数fact
c语言fac函数求阶乘
fac函数求阶乘